Main Functions

agentLoop()

function agentLoop(
    prompts::Vector{AgentMessage},
    context::AgentContext,
    config::AgentLoopConfig,
    signal::Union{Nothing, AbortSignal},
    stream_fn::StreamFn,
)::EventStream

Purpose: Start a new conversation with initial prompts

Flow:

  1. Create event stream
  2. Spawn thread to run agent loop
  3. Return stream for event consumption
stream = agentLoop(
    [UserMessage("user", [TextContent("Hello")], timestamp)],
    AgentContext(system_prompt, messages, tools),
    config,
    nothing,
    stream_fn,
)

# Consume events
for event in stream
    if event isa MessageEndEvent
        println("Received: $(event.message)")
    end
end

runAgentLoop()

function runAgentLoop(
    prompts::Vector{AgentMessage},
    context::AgentContext,
    config::AgentLoopConfig,
    emit::AgentEventSink,
    signal::Union{Nothing, AbortSignal},
    stream_fn::StreamFn,
)::Vector{AgentMessage}

Purpose: Execute agent loop with initial prompts

Flow:

  1. Copy prompts to new_messages
  2. Append prompts to context.messages
  3. Emit AgentStartEvent
  4. For each prompt: emit MessageStartEvent, MessageEndEvent
  5. Call runLoop()

runLoop() - The Heart of AgentLoop

function runLoop(
    initial_context::AgentContext,
    new_messages::Vector{AgentMessage},
    initial_config::AgentLoopConfig,
    signal::Union{Nothing, AbortSignal},
    emit::AgentEventSink,
    stream_function::StreamFn,
)::Nothing

Main Loop:

current_context = initial_context
config = initial_config
first_turn = true
pending_messages = get_steering_messages()

while true
    # Process steering/follow-up messages
    while !isempty(pending_messages)
        if !first_turn
            emit(TurnStartEvent())
        else
            first_turn = false
        end
        
        # Emit pending messages
        for message in pending_messages
            emit(MessageStartEvent(message))
            emit(MessageEndEvent(message))
            push!(current_context.messages, message)
            push!(new_messages, message)
        end
        
        pending_messages = []
    end
    
    # Stream assistant response
    message = streamAssistantResponse(
        current_context,
        config,
        signal,
        emit,
        stream_function,
    )
    push!(new_messages, message)
    
    # Check for errors
    if message.stop_reason in ("error", "aborted")
        emit(TurnEndEvent(message, []))
        emit(AgentEndEvent(new_messages))
        return
    end
    
    # Execute tool calls
    tool_calls = filter(c -> c isa ToolCall, message.content)
    tool_results = []
    has_more_tool_calls = false
    
    if !isempty(tool_calls)
        executed_batch = if message.stop_reason == "length"
            failToolCallsFromTruncatedMessage(tool_calls, emit)
        else
            executeToolCalls(
                current_context,
                message,
                config,
                signal,
                emit,
            )
        end
        append!(tool_results, executed_batch.messages)
        has_more_tool_calls = !executed_batch.terminate
        
        for result in tool_results
            push!(current_context.messages, result)
            push!(new_messages, result)
        end
    end
    
    emit(TurnEndEvent(message, tool_results))
    
    # Prepare next turn (optional)
    next_turn_context = PrepareNextTurnContext(
        message, tool_results, current_context, new_messages
    )
    next_turn_snapshot = prepare_next_turn(config, next_turn_context)
    
    if !isnothing(next_turn_snapshot)
        current_context = next_turn_snapshot.context
        config = AgentLoopConfig(
            model = next_turn_snapshot.model,
            reasoning = next_turn_snapshot.thinking_level,
            # ... other config fields
        )
    end
    
    # Check if should stop
    if should_stop_after_turn(config, next_turn_context)
        emit(AgentEndEvent(new_messages))
        return
    end
    
    # Get next pending messages
    pending_messages = get_steering_messages()
    
    # Check follow-up messages
    follow_up_messages = get_follow_up_messages()
    if !isempty(follow_up_messages)
        pending_messages = follow_up_messages
        continue
    end
    
    break
end

emit(AgentEndEvent(new_messages))

executeToolCalls()

function executeToolCalls(
    current_context::AgentContext,
    assistant_message::AssistantMessage,
    config::AgentLoopConfig,
    signal::Union{Nothing, AbortSignal>,
    emit::AgentEventSink,
)::ExecutedToolCallBatch

Data Flow:

Input: assistant_message::AssistantMessage
       - content::Vector{MessageContent}
         └─ Contains ToolCall[] and/or TextContent[]
         ↓
    filter(c -> c isa ToolCall, assistant_message.content)
         ↓
    tool_calls::Vector{ToolCall}
       - type: "tool"
       - id::String
       - name::String
       - arguments::Dict{String, Any}
       - partial_json::Union{String, Nothing}
         ↓
    Check execution mode:
    • config.tool_execution (sequential/parallel)
    • Any tool.execution_mode == EXECUTION_SEQUENTIAL?
         ↓
    ┌─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────┐
    │ Sequential Mode (or has_sequential_tool)                        │
    │ For each tool_call in tool_calls:                               │
    │   prepareToolCall() → PreparedToolCall                          │
    │   executePreparedToolCall() → ExecutedToolCallOutcome           │
    │   finalizeExecutedToolCall() → FinalizedToolCallOutcome         │
    │   createToolResultMessage() → ToolResultMessage                 │
    │   (wait for completion before next tool)                        │
    └─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────┘
         ↓
    ┌─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────┐
    │ Parallel Mode                                                   │
    │ For each tool_call in tool_calls:                               │
    │   prepareToolCall() → (PreparedToolCall | ImmediateOutcome)     │
    │   If prepared: create closure                                   │
    │   If immediate: execute and add to finalized_calls              │
    │                                                                 │
    │ For each entry in finalized_calls:                              │
    │   If closure: execute closure                                   │
    │   If finalized: use as-is                                       │
    └─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────┘
         ↓
    ExecutedToolCallBatch
       - messages::Vector{ToolResultMessage}
       - terminate::Bool (true if all tools have terminate=true)

executeToolCallsSequential()

function executeToolCallsSequential(
    current_context::AgentContext,
    assistant_message::AssistantMessage,
    tool_calls::Vector{ToolCall},
    config::AgentLoopConfig,
    signal::Union{Nothing, AbortSignal},
    emit::AgentEventSink,
)::ExecutedToolCallBatch

Flow (for each tool call):

  1. Emit ToolExecutionStartEvent
  2. prepareToolCall() → PreparedToolCall or ImmediateToolCallOutcome
  3. If prepared: executePreparedToolCall()
  4. finalizeExecutedToolCall()
  5. Emit ToolExecutionEndEvent
  6. Emit ToolResultMessage
  7. Check if signal.aborted → break

executeToolCallsParallel()

function executeToolCallsParallel(
    current_context::AgentContext,
    assistant_message::AssistantMessage,
    tool_calls::Vector{ToolCall},
    config::AgentLoopConfig,
    signal::Union{Nothing, AbortSignal},
    emit::AgentEventSink,
)::ExecutedToolCallBatch

Flow:

  1. For each tool call:
    • If immediate: execute and add to finalized_calls
    • If prepared: create closure, add to finalized_calls
  2. For each entry in finalized_calls:
    • If closure: execute closure
    • If finalized: use as-is
  3. Collect all tool results
  4. Return batch

3. Turn Termination

# Turn ends when:
# 1. No more pending messages
# 2. No more tool calls to execute
# 3. should_stop_after_turn() returns true

# Reasons to stop:
# - Max turns reached
# - Tool returned terminate=true
# - Error or abort
# - Steering/follow-up queues empty

Best Practices

  1. Use sequential execution for tools that modify shared state
  2. Use parallel execution for independent tool calls (better performance)
  3. Implement prepare_next_turn for dynamic model/thinking level changes
  4. Use before_tool_call for logging or blocking sensitive operations
  5. Use after_tool_call for modifying results or collecting metrics
